FMT Meets the Needs of 21st Century

Deng Hongchou

Strategic Study of CAE 2000, Volume 2, Issue 9,   Pages 12-23

Abstract:

The manufacture industryis faced with serious challenge due to the situation of market globalization. How to change the passive position for most enterprises that lack of competitiveness. The active countermeasures is to go and to meet the challenge. From the strategy point of view, implementing the structural reform, developing the machine-tool industry with NC machine tool as the focal point, should be the right way to promote the manufacture. The author describes the engengering and developing of FMT, which is based on the application of NC machine tool, to proof the feasibility of the strategy and expounds that the strategy is in keeping with the historical certainty of the development of human production mode. The author also expresses his opinion about the problem arising during the reform.
